  13. Managed to get it all back together, but without a spark...... A quick chat with Wallfish and an exchange of photo's showed me that a wire was in the wrong place. Once rectified, a healthy spark was produced. I was so tempted to try the engine, despite not having a working carb. So I squirted some fuel in and gave it a pull! The 2nd pull and away it went....... not for long, but enough to be happy with the progress. Next was to attend to the paint work. The fuel tank had a couple of small pin holes. Once stripped of old paint I was able to solder repair the pin holes, then apply some filler to smooth the dents. Next came a coat or 2 of etch primer and finally a couple coats of top coat. Gave the starter housing the same treatment........ New decals are on the way too!

  18. Hi all I wonder if any of you knowledgeable lot can help me with this? I'm guessing from a quick internet search it could be from a "Tiny Tiger Generator" from the 1940's. My dad gave it to me today and said it came with his 1929 Austin Seven Cambridge Special! In one of the 6 tea crates of car bits it was found. The engine would appear to have some sort of reduction gearbox fitted, possibly to gear down the speed for the generator. Its missing a spark plug and the generator bit but that seems all that's missing. It would appear to be stuck/seized too, as I cant pull the start rope nor turn by hand with the starter removed. Any help regarding info, manual and spares suppliers would be very helpful.
